ArmyStrong vs. MinerStrong – who comes out on top?

With the Texas blowout in the rear view mirror, UTEP must switch gears quickly as they prepare for Army’s historic visit to the Sun Bowl tomorrow night.

This matchup pits two teams looking to grind it out at the line of scrimmage with the victor most likely coming from the team that control the ball the longest while winning the turnover battle.

UTEP (1-1) will continue to feed the nation’s second leading rusher, Aaron Jones, while trying to contain Army’s highly successful triple option (338.5 rushing yards per game). The Golden Knights (2-0) racked up 329 rushing yards in their 28-13 win over Temple last weekend.

The #MinerStrong defense will have to shake off last weekend’s performance and try their best to slow down Army’s rushing attack or it could be a long day in the Sun Bowl.

Army’s defense will also have their hands full with UTEP’s offense and the return of Zack Greenlee should help make the Miners a little less one-dimensional on offense following a dismal passing performance in Austin last Saturday.

The Golden Knights are also playing with heavy hearts after the recent passing of starting cornerback Brandon Jackson which could be a distraction or could very well be an inspiration for Army to perform at a high level to honor their teammate.

Even playing in the Sun Bowl might not be much of an advantage as ticket sales have been slow and it looks like Army will have quite a few supporters in the stadium come kickoff from nearby Fort Bliss. The odds makers are also siding with #ArmyStrong installing the Golden Knights as 3 to 4 point favorites as of yesterday.

Not your typical home game to say the least, but still a “golden” opportunity for UTEP to prove the naysayers wrong by snagging a win against a formidable non-conference foe. Although both teams are looking to run the clock and pound on the ground this should still be a somewhat high scoring affair with the defense making a key stop late for their respective team to seal the win.

Should be an exciting inaugural meeting between both schools and a great matchup for the city of El Paso to celebrate the hometown team and a highly respected service academy.
